    Given that you want to appeal to a number of different audiences, each with their own needs, you probably ought to go with a "generic" name and let your tagline vary to reach each audience. I think "Eden Unlimited" would work for that purpose, and you can develop taglines that promise specific benefits in Spanish or English, depending on the specific audience and the positioning benefit for that audience.

    A person in the UK who wants a wedding event in Spain will get the message they need (in English), while a local organization that wants a sales meeting or celebration nearby will get the message they need (in Spanish).
